## Deployment

Spoolbert ships as a single container and is deployed via the Crankshaft pipeline — push to main, wait for green, done. It needs a warm Redis and access to the Tindervale print gateway before it'll pass health checks, so deploy those first. Rollbacks are one click in Crankshaft; old spool jobs survive restarts. Before you deploy anywhere new, check that the environment matches the standard configuration values shown below.

config for tagaf-bawif:
[norok]
host = norok.ordinworks.local
user = norok_svc
database = norok_prod

Rules: expand-then-contract only, no destructive changes in the same release, backfills run through the Tidewell migration runner. Self-serve docs cover column additions and index builds. Anything else — renames, type changes, partition moves — needs review by the schema council before your plugin ships. Reviews take up to three business days; include your plugin slug and target release. To request a review or ask about an edge case, write to the council.

alerts address for kafof-bagag: kasael@olvarqdyn.corp

## Releases

The user module is being carved out of the Bramford monolith into `usercore`. Until the split completes, releases ship from both repos in lockstep: tag the monolith first, then `usercore`, same version. Never release one without the other; auth breaks. CI builds and signs both artifacts; the verifier gate blocks unsigned tags. Future maintainers: rotation history lives in RELEASING.md. All release artifacts must be signed with the key below.

deploy key for kagup-bawig: bky9_ZMq28eTw9

Ticket: Visitor handling — front desk, Arkwell Place. New starters hosting guests must book them in advance via the facilities portal. On arrival, collect your visitor from the desk personally; they cannot wait unescorted in the lobby. To release the lobby turnstile for your escorted guest, enter the staff code shown below.

door code, tajof-kageg: bdg-QVDCE-3

Q: How do I verify the new consent banner on Larkspool staging? A: Confirm the banner renders on first visit, that choices persist across sessions, and that the audit log records each consent event. Staging access requires unlocking the test-accounts vault, which opens with the recovery passphrase below.

unlock words, bawef-kahap: sorax-sorir-quenys-aldok